2. Strategic Manufacturing: The Hangzhou FMED Beauty Excellence

Founded in 2011, Hangzhou FMED Beauty Co., Ltd. is a professional manufacturer specializing in facial machines, beauty equipment, and aesthetic device solutions for the global beauty and personal care industry. Headquartered in Hangzhou, China, the company operates a modern manufacturing facility covering approximately 15,000 square meters and employs more than 300 professionals across research and development, engineering, production, quality management, and international sales departments.

FMED Beauty focuses on the design, development, and production of professional beauty equipment, facial treatment devices, skincare technology systems, aesthetic machines, salon equipment, spa solutions, and customized beauty technology products. The company serves beauty brands, distributors, aesthetic clinics, salons, wellness centers, and equipment importers in international markets.

Supported by an experienced R&D team and advanced manufacturing capabilities, FMED Beauty integrates electronic engineering, industrial design, software development, and product testing into its production process. The company continuously invests in technological innovation to improve device performance, user experience, operational efficiency, and product reliability.

6. Frequently Asked Questions (FAQ)

Q: What certifications do your wellness devices hold for EU markets?

A: Most of our professional aesthetic machines, including the Hydra and Skin Analyzer series, are CE certified and compliant with RoHS standards to ensure safety and legal entry into the European Economic Area.

Q: Can we integrate our own software into the AI Face Scanners?

A: Yes, we provide full SDK/API support for our smart devices, allowing distributors to integrate proprietary diagnostic algorithms or CRM systems.

Q: What is the typical lead time for a custom OEM project?

A: For standard branding (logo/packaging), lead time is 2-3 weeks. For full industrial design ODM projects, it typically ranges from 3-6 months from concept to mass production.

Q: Do you offer localized support for large-scale equipment?

A: We provide remote technical training, 24/7 video support, and modular spare parts kits. For large orders, we can arrange for engineering consultation during the installation phase.
